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
75 682320998 6158540
6459456868 13339249899 56933597153
6459456868 13339249899 56933597153
5588070 21 4329576
All about undefined
Interested in learning more?
6459456868 13339249899 56933597153
5588070 21 4329576
See more
55 85 0772745
580172529 5511 84 2560 24840810
See more
9848301329 3234
501724 8305948 56 55 4725
See more